The Prince — Niccolò Machiavelli — Easton Press Collector’s Edition — Genuine Leather Binding — The 100 Greatest Books Ever Written - 1980

1. Introduction & Visual Description
This is the Easton Press Collector’s Edition of The Prince by Niccolò Machiavelli, part of the prestigious 100 Greatest Books Ever Written series. Bound in rich brown genuine leather, the volume features intricate gilt ornamentation on the spine and covers, raised bands, and all page edges gilt. The craftsmanship reflects Easton Press’s high standards, making it both a collectible literary classic and an elegant display piece.

2. Content Summary & Highlights
First completed in 1513 and published posthumously in 1532, The Prince is one of the most influential works in political philosophy. In this enduring treatise, Machiavelli explores the use of power, leadership, and strategy, offering advice to rulers that is as controversial as it is timeless. This Easton Press edition presents the Hill Thompson translation from the Italian, accompanied by a new preface by Irwin Edman, enriching the context for modern readers.

3. Features & Specifications
• Publisher: The Easton Press, Norwalk, Connecticut
• Series: The 100 Greatest Books Ever Written
• Binding: Full genuine leather with gilt decorations and gilt page edges
• Spine: Four raised bands with gilt title and ornate design
• Endpapers: Moiré silk fabric
• Special features: Smyth-sewn binding for durability, acid-neutral archival paper
